    Abstract: A data search system 1 conducts a search through a plurality of pieces of search target data to which at least date and time information is attached as attached data. The data search system includes search means for searching the plurality of pieces of search target data for keyword-matching data including a search keyword, and extracting, as a linked search keyword, the date and time information on a time period that is included in the attached data attached to the keyword-matching data, linked search means for searching the plurality of pieces of search target data for whether there exists linked matching data to which attached data including a time period that is close to the time period of the linked search keyword is attached, and output means for outputting the keyword-matching data and the linked matching data.

    Abstract: A content evaluation apparatus and a content evaluation method that can distribute contents that a user potentially needs without any omissions. A history class separation unit generates a separation plane for separating in a separation plane a characteristic vector of a selected content and characteristic vectors of non-selected contents stored in a browsing history table. A user characteristic vector calculation unit generates a user characteristic vector based on an orthogonal vector perpendicular to the separation plane thus generated and stores the user characteristic vector in a user characteristic vector management table. Subsequently, when a recommendation request receiving unit receives a recommendation request, a content evaluation unit evaluates the contents based on the stored user characteristic vector.

    Abstract: A service recommendation system and a service recommendation method capable of improving the probability of the estimation of a user task and recommending a service depending on a user task can be provided. The user role obtaining unit 210 of the service recommendation server 100 obtains the role of a user, and the task estimating unit 207 estimates a user task from a task model associated with the obtained user role and stored in the task knowledge DB 103. The service knowledge retrieving unit 208 retrieves a service capable of assisting a user task obtained from the task estimating unit 207.

    Abstract: A recommendation information generation apparatus and a recommendation information generation method that can select a similar user appropriately even if the amount of history information is small. In an information distribution server, a user characteristic vector calculation unit calculates a user characteristic vector of each of users, and a similar user calculation unit calculates the degree of similarity between the users based on the calculated user characteristic vector of each of the users. The similar user calculation unit then selects a similar user who is similar to a first user based on the calculated degree of similarity. A relevance evaluation unit generates recommendation information for the first user based on the characteristic vector of the selected similar user.

    Abstract: The present invention provides a task selection assistance apparatus, and a task selection assistance method, which enable burdens on a user to be alleviated in selecting a task for solving a problem. A domain candidate determining portion 210 determines domain candidates to be presented to the user from among domains stored in a task model DB 102, and a domain candidate transmitting portion 201 transmits the domain candidates to a portable terminal 101. A user selected domain obtaining portion 203 obtains a domain, which has been selected by the user, from the portable terminal 101, and the task candidate determining portion 211 determines task candidates to be presented to the user from among tasks stored in the task model DB 102 based on the domain selected by the user.

    Abstract: A search server 14 comprises a plurality of search target databases 24, 26 each storing search target information and task IDs to indicate classifications according to the search target information in correspondence to each other; a user action database 22 storing searching information and task IDs in correspondence to each other; a query receiver 20 for receiving a query containing a query character string from a mobile communication terminal 12; a user action determiner 23 for specifying a task ID associated with the query, with reference to the query character string and the information stored in the user action database 22; a facility selector 25 and a Web content selector 28 for acquiring the search target information corresponding to the specified task ID from the plurality of search target databases 24, 26; and a search result information generator 30 for generating search result information to the query from the acquired search target information.

    Abstract: In the mobile telephone 1 relating to the present invention, a control section 2 performs control for switching between a non-active state which refuses inputs to an application program, and a rest state in which the application program is temporarily halted. The control section 2 performs control for switching the execution state of the application program from the non-active state to the rest state, in accordance with instructions from an input section 3. The control section 2 further performs control for switching the execution state of the application program from the non-active state to the rest state, in accordance with a function contained in an application program.

    Abstract: A mobile telephone 2 having a function for downloading and executing an application A from a network server comprises a communications module execution control system 1. The judging section 132 acquires and refers to an attribute information file 14. If the attribute information file 14 contains a (UseTelephone=call) definition, then the judging section 132 judges that the call section 102 is to be executed by the application A, and if there is no UseTelephone key, then it judges that the call section 102 is not be executed by the application A. If the UseTelephone value is not “call”, then the judging section 132 judges that the download of the application A is not allowed. The control section 136 controls the download and execution of the application A, in accordance with the judgement from the judging section 132.

    Abstract: The mobile telephone 1 pertaining to the present invention comprises a memory unit 6, a short-range wireless unit 8, and a control unit 2. The memory unit 6 associates and stores an application ID, keyword, and application software. The short-range wireless unit 8 receives an application ID and keyword transmitted from outside. The control unit 2 retrieves from the application storage area 62 and starts application software that corresponds to the received application ID when there is a match between the keyword received by the short-range wireless unit 8 and the keyword stored in the ADF storage area 61.

    Abstract: In order to perform control to optimize a display area during the execution of application software, the cellular phone 1 according to the present invention communicates with an application software distribution apparatus for distributing application software and is characterized by comprising a display unit 5 that includes a display screen 51 and serves to display information on the display screen 51; a wireless unit 7 for receiving, from the application software distribution apparatus, application software, and attribute data that indicates an assumed display area that is to be used as a display area during execution of the application software; and a control unit 2 for controlling the display area of the application software in the display screen 51 of the display 5 on the basis of the attribute data received by the wireless unit 7 and displayable area data that indicates the displayable area of the display screen 51.
